Subtract 4/18 from 40/4
1st number: 10 0/4, 2nd number: 4/18
40/4 - 4/18 is 88/9.
Steps for subtracting f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 18 is 36
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 36 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 9 = 36,
40/4 = 40 × 9/4 × 9 = 360/36 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 18 × 2 = 36,
4/18 = 4 × 2/18 × 2 = 8/36 - Subtract the two like fractions:
360/36 - 8/36 = 360 - 8/36 = 352/36 - After reducing the fraction, the answer is 88/9
- In mixed form: 97/9
